What is meant by self-induction?


Open in App
Solution

  1. Self-inductance is the property of the current-carrying coil that resists or opposes the change of current flowing through it.
  2. This occurs mainly due to the self-induced emf produced in the coil itself. In simple terms, we can also say that self-inductance is a phenomenon where there is the induction of a voltage in a current-carrying wire.
  3. Thus, The phenomenon in which emf is induced in a coil due to a change in the current of the coil is known as self-induction.
